What is heart block?

Many people often ask, “What is a heart block?” A heart block occurs when the electrical signals that control the heartbeat are delayed or completely blocked as they travel through the heart.

The heart depends on electrical impulses to maintain a steady rhythm and pump blood effectively throughout the body. When these signals slow down or fail to travel properly between the upper and lower chambers of the heart, different types of heart blocks can develop.

The condition may range from mild conduction delays to severe rhythm disturbances requiring urgent medical treatment.

Understanding heart block types

Doctors classify heart block types based on the severity of electrical signal disruption.

First-degree heart block

First-degree heart block, also called 1st-degree heart block, is the mildest form of heart block. In this condition, electrical signals move more slowly than normal but still reach lower heart chambers.

Many individuals with first-degree heart block may not experience noticeable symptoms, and the condition is often detected during routine ECG testing.

Secondary heart block type 1

Secondary heart block type 1 occurs when some electrical signals intermittently fail to reach the heart’s lower chambers.

This condition may cause occasional dizziness, weakness, or skipped heartbeats. Some individuals may require monitoring to prevent worsening rhythm problems.

Complete heart block

A complete heart block is the most severe form of heart block. In this condition, electrical communication between the upper and lower heart chambers is completely interrupted.

This can lead to dangerously slow heart rhythms and significantly reduced blood flow to the body. Complete heart blocks often require urgent medical treatment and pacemaker implantation.

Heart blockage symptoms and warning signs

Symptoms of heart blockage may vary depending on the severity of the condition. Some people experience no symptoms initially, while others develop serious complications.

Common heart blockage symptoms include:

  • Slow heartbeat
  • Dizziness or light-headedness
  • Fatigue
  • Fainting episodes
  • Chest discomfort
  • Shortness of breath
  • Weakness during activity
  • Irregular heartbeat sensations

In severe cases, complete heart block may lead to sudden collapse or cardiac complications.

Signs of minor heart blockage

Signs of minor heart blockage may sometimes be subtle and easy to overlook. Individuals with mild heart blocks may experience occasional tiredness, mild dizziness, or reduced exercise tolerance.

Because these symptoms can resemble other medical conditions, proper cardiac evaluation is important, especially in older adults or individuals with existing heart disease.

Common causes of heart block

Several medical conditions can disrupt the heart’s electrical system, leading to heart blockage.

Age-related degeneration

The heart’s electrical pathways may gradually weaken with ageing.

Coronary artery disease

Reduced blood supply to the heart can damage electrical conduction pathways.

Heart attack

A previous heart attack may affect the heart’s electrical system and increase the risk of heart blocks.

High blood pressure

Long-standing hypertension may contribute to structural heart changes.

Congenital heart conditions

Some individuals are born with abnormalities affecting electrical conduction.

Medication side effects

Certain heart medications may excessively slow electrical conduction.

Infections and inflammation

Heart infections or inflammatory conditions may damage electrical tissues.

How is heart block diagnosed?

Doctors use several tests to accurately diagnose heart blocks.

Electrocardiogram (ECG)

An ECG records the heart’s electrical activity and helps identify conduction abnormalities, such as first-degree or complete heart block.

Holter monitoring

Portable heart monitors record heart rhythms over 24–48 hours to detect intermittent rhythm problems.

Echocardiogram

This imaging test evaluates heart structure and pumping function.

Blood tests

Blood investigations may help identify infections, electrolyte imbalances, or thyroid disorders affecting heart rhythm.

Early diagnosis plays a crucial role in preventing complications and guiding appropriate treatment.

Medical care and treatment for heart block

Treatment depends on the type and severity of the heart block.

Observation and monitoring

Mild conditions, such as 1st-degree heart block, may only require regular monitoring.

Medication adjustments

Doctors may modify medications, contributing to slow heart rhythms.

Treating underlying conditions

Managing blood pressure, heart disease, or infections may improve conduction problems.

Pacemaker implantation

Individuals with severe rhythm disturbances or complete heart block often require a pacemaker. Studies show that pacemaker therapy significantly improves survival and quality of life in patients with severe heart blocks.

Timely treatment can significantly improve the quality of life and reduce cardiac risks.

Can heart blocks be prevented?

Not all heart blocks can be prevented, especially those caused by congenital or age-related conditions. However, maintaining overall cardiovascular health may reduce risk.

Helpful preventive measures include:

  • Managing blood pressure and diabetes
  • Avoiding smoking
  • Maintaining healthy cholesterol levels
  • Exercising regularly
  • Attending routine cardiac screenings

Healthy lifestyle choices support long-term heart function and circulation.
